Hospitality minister volunteers needed for upcoming Baccalaureate Mass

May 10, 2018

Volunteers are needed to be hospitality ministers for the upcoming Baccalaureate Mass celebrating the graduating class of 2018. The Mass will take place Saturday, May 19, from 3 p.m. to 6:30 p.m. at the UWM Panther Arena. Last year close to 5,000 people attended. Any students, faculty, staff, family and friends are invited to experience this beautiful liturgy.    For more information or to sign up contact Bernardo Avila-Borunda in Campus Ministry.

Physician Assistant program expansion commences with new facility groundbreaking

May 9, 2018

Physician Assistant program expansion commences with new facility groundbreaking

Event marks the third major construction project underway at Marquette Marquette’s efforts to expand its nationally ranked Physician Assistant Studies program are officially underway, as university officials Wednesday broke ground for a new 44,000-square-foot, $18.5 million building. Peace Studies Course Development Grant 

May 7, 2018

The Center for Peacemaking will award one $2,500 Peace Studies Course Development Grant to a full-time Marquette faculty member working to develop a new course, or significantly revise an existing course, that explores and integrates issues of peacemaking and nonviolence.  The 2018 request for proposals is available online.
